Abstract :
In this paper, we present a new methodology to evaluate image segmentation algorithms in a supervised context. The suggested measure is built according to defined quality criteria as shape parameters and homogeneity criterion between regions. This new methodology has been tested to evaluate some usual segmentation algorithms by comparing the resulting segmented image against a manually segmented reference image (ground truth). The results have been compared to those given by existing measures. Experimental results show that the suggested approach performs better than existing methods
